No. 4 UNC Men's Lacrosse Downs High Point, 14-2
Posted Mar 22, 2025
The fourth-ranked North Carolina men's lacrosse team cruised to a 14-2 victory over High Point on Friday (Highlights). With the win, the Tar Heels improve to 7-1 on the season. Owen Duffy and Dominic Pietramala each scored a hat trick in the matchup, with English and Matan posting two goals apiece. Spencer Wirtheim led all players with three assists.
